The Jefferson Area Tea Party is rallying against Fifth District Congressman Tom Perriello. Thursday afternoon, the group held a protest at Perriello's office on Second Street in Charlottesville.
They are upset with Perriello's support of the American Clean Energy and Security Act of 2009. The group says the bill, which still being debated by the Senate, is an energy tax.
Those people who support the initiative say it reduces the amount of carbon that electric utilities, oil refiners, and certain industries can emit.
Perriello voted for the so-called "cap and trade bill", which passed the House 219 to 212.
